SALT LAKE CITY — Puppies, pink, Michael Scarn ... those are a few of my favorite things.

And they all intersect in a Buzzfeed video released last week, where "The Office" actor Steve Carrell answers questions while holding some adorable, sleepy, cuddly puppies.

"You are just so ugly, aren't you?" Carrell asks sarcastically while staring lovingly into one of the puppy's eyes.

"I have never actually seen or been up close to a puppy," he says before breaking into laughter. "I am just so happy right now. Honestly, I feel like my blood pressure has dropped like 30 points."

Carrell answers questions about his time on "The Office," interrupting himself often to whisper gently to the pups.

Although he doesn't watch the popular series, he notes that "there was an episode called the 'Dinner Party,'" — (oh, we know) — and it's one of his favorites.

"That was a really fun one to shoot. That was a hard one to get through. We were laughing a lot; we were cracking each other up," he said.

But he says fans of the show know it better than he does.

"I certainly have not seen all the episodes, and if I have — oh you're biting me!" he says to one puppy who, like me, was equally disappointed that Carrell apparently doesn't have each episode memorized.

Along with so much adorableness, we get to learn many tidbits in the video, such as who Carrell would have wanted to play if he wasn't Michael Scott.

"I think Dwight was a really fun character. I can't imagine anybody but Rainn Wilson playing Dwight. I can't imagine any of the other characters being played by anyone else. But I think that's a fun, crazy character to play," he says.
